INTERNAL MEMO — Finance Team Only

Re: Term Sheet from Caldrey Systems

Caldrey's revised term sheet arrived Tuesday. Key points: a three-year supply commitment, volume rebates tiered at 8% and 12%, and an exclusivity clause covering the Velmora product line. Lena Harwick has flagged the exclusivity language as potentially restrictive given our pipeline with other partners. Please model cash impact under both tiers before Friday's review. Our position going into negotiations is noted below.

board note of kahag-baguf: The finance team signed off on a budget of $419.2 million for Project Gorvan.

## Changelog — Mapliner Autocomplete v4.2

Heads up, support folks: we changed the defaults on the address autocomplete widget. Suggestions now kick in after 2 characters instead of 4, and results are biased to the user's detected region. Fuzzy matching is on by default, so typos like "Brisk Stret" will resolve. Customers on old embeds keep legacy behavior until they upgrade. New default configuration values ship as follows.

config for kahif-tafog:
[lamdor]
port = 5432
team = holdor
host = lamdor.ordinsys.example
region = north-1
access_code = ac_98de10
timeout_ms = 1500

**Checklist item 14 — session-token refresh fix (Quillgate)**

Heads up for the security pass: the bug where Quillgate handed back a stale session token after refresh is patched in this candidate. Marisol added a regression test that hammers concurrent refreshes, and it's green. Please eyeball the token rotation path anyway before sign-off. The candidate's build token sits right under this line.

pipeline stamp: htk21_cc68b8e00e3cb5ca75ae8

## Approvals: Query planner regression fix

Heads up, new folks — the Quillbase query planner regression (slow joins on wide tables) has a fix in review. Per our rules, any planner change needs a second approval before merge, plus a benchmark run attached to the PR. Don't merge around this, even for hotfixes. The approver for planner changes is listed below.

signatory, yahog-badug: Quenix Ulaael